openwrt系统理解

 本文章纯属记录自己理解过程,理解有误请大佬指出。新手小白求一键三连(*╹▽╹*)

——————————————————————————————————————————— 老规矩,介绍:        

        OpenWrt项目是一个针对嵌入式设备的Linux操作系统。OpenWrt不是试图创建单个静态固件,而是提供了一个具有包管理功能的完全可写文件系统。这使您摆脱供应商提供的应用程序选择和配置,并允许您通过使用软件包来自定义设备以适应任何应用程序。对于开发人员来说,OpenWrt是构建应用程序的框架,而不必围绕它构建完整的固件;对于用户来说,这意味着能够完全定制,以从未想象过的方式使用设备。

———————————————————————————————————————————支持设备(2019年以后不再支持4/32的设备,请不要购买带有4MB闪存/ 32MB RAM的设备

  1. OpenWrt 支持的 SoC / target

  2. 足够的闪存来容纳OpenWrt固件映像

    • 最小 4MB(无法安装 GUI (LuCI))

    • 8MB更好(将适合GUI和其他一些应用程序)

  3. 足够的RAM,确保稳定运行

    • 最小 32MB,64MB 更好

如果要看自己设备是否支持,可以跳转链接[开放维基]支持的设备 (openwrt.org)

———————————————————————————————————————————

OpenWrt发行版提供了数千个软件包来扩展设备的功能。
此 wiki 中的可浏览软件包列表将始终显示稳定版本的最新更新中可用的软件包。

21.02 的软件包数据库

按类型分组的所有可用包的概述:包索引

全面且可搜索的包装表:包装表

将 21.02 的包数据库作为 CSV 转储

包数据库的 CSV 转储,每日更新:包 DB CSV

您可以在LibreOffice Calc,MS Excel或其他程序中导入它以可视化数据。

软件包管理备忘单

将OpenWrt固件刷新到设备后,您可以通过WebUICLI安装其他软件包。

如果您不确定如何在您的环境中访问或配置路由器,请参阅:指南-快速入门

网页界面说明

使用 Web 界面管理包。

  1. 导航到 LuCI →系统→软件
  2. 单击“更新列表”按钮以获取可用包的列表。
  3. 填写过滤器字段,然后单击查找包按钮以搜索特定包。
  4. 切换到“可用包”选项卡以显示并安装可用包。
  5. 切换到“已安装的包”选项卡以显示和删除已安装的包。

如果要使用 LuCI 配置服务,请搜索并安装软件包。luci-app-*

命令行说明

使用命令行界面使用 Opkg 管理软件包。

命令 描述
opkg update 从 OpenWrt 包存储库中获取可用包的列表。
opkg list 显示可用包及其说明的列表。
opkg list | grep -e <search> 按包名称或其说明中的搜索词筛选列表。
opkg install <packages> 安装软件包。
opkg remove <packages> 卸载以前安装的软件包。

旧版本点击此处:[开放维基]包 (openwrt.org)

———————————————————————————————————————————

下载

浏览 OpenWrt 固件存储库

这些链接会将您带到当前硬件的“下载”目录,该目录按设备的处理器类型分组。
OpenWrt软件有两个不同的分支:适合生产用途的稳定发布版本,以及包含一组不断发展的增强功能的开发版本。

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值